Output ecda0880e50afd5e0bc760216a7172d70d6c8126b5ae78ba36197963ab416f6b:2

value
14178810
script pubkey
OP_0 OP_PUSHBYTES_20 17e0c6e07c8933c05448622e309a652db19a713a
address
ltc1qzlsvdcru3yeuq4zgvghrpxn99kce5uf6naddsv
transaction
ecda0880e50afd5e0bc760216a7172d70d6c8126b5ae78ba36197963ab416f6b
spent
true